Nonsense

usgb/ˈnɑːnsens,ˈnɑːnsns/
noun

Something that is not logical or does not make sense.

His explanation for being late was complete nonsense.

LampPro Tip 1/3

Often Informal

Used casually among friends or in relaxed settings to express disbelief or rejection of an idea.

What you're saying is nonsense; there's no way that happened!
LampPro Tip 2/3

Expressing Irritation

When frustrated, you might label something as 'nonsense' to show strong disagreement.

Stop talking nonsense and get to the point!
LampPro Tip 3/3

Intensity with Adverb

Use an adverb like 'complete' or 'utter' to emphasize that something is entirely nonsensical.

Her theory was complete nonsense; not a single fact checked out.
